Searched refs:top_used (Results 1 – 8 of 8) sorted by relevance
| /rockchip-linux_mpp/mpp/hal/rkdec/h264d/ |
| H A D | hal_h264d_vdpu_com.c | 220 priv->new_dpb[i].top_used = ((pp->UsedForReferenceFlags in get_info_input() 286 if (old_dpb[i].top_used) { //!< top_field in refill_info_input() 374 if (new_dpb[j].top_used && old_dpb[i].top_used) { in adjust_input()
|
| H A D | hal_h264d_vdpu_com.h | 43 RK_U32 top_used; member
|
| H A D | hal_h264d_vdpu34x.c | 608 RK_U32 top_used = (pp->UsedForReferenceFlags >> (2 * i + 0)) & 0x01; in set_registers() local 614 SET_REF_INFO(regs->h264d_param, i, topfield_used, top_used); in set_registers()
|
| H A D | hal_h264d_vdpu383.c | 256 RK_U32 top_used = (pp->UsedForReferenceFlags >> (2 * i + 0)) & 0x01; in prepare_spspps() local 258 tmp |= top_used << (i + 16); in prepare_spspps()
|
| H A D | hal_h264d_vdpu382.c | 614 RK_U32 top_used = (pp->UsedForReferenceFlags >> (2 * i + 0)) & 0x01; in set_registers() local 620 SET_REF_INFO(regs->h264d_param, i, topfield_used, top_used); in set_registers()
|
| /rockchip-linux_mpp/mpp/codec/dec/h264/ |
| H A D | h264d_dpb.c | 635 p_mark->top_used = (p_mark->top_used > 0) ? (p_mark->top_used - 1) : 0; in free_dpb_mark() 638 p_mark->top_used = (p_mark->top_used > 0) ? (p_mark->top_used - 1) : 0; in free_dpb_mark() 642 if (p_mark->top_used == 0 && p_mark->bot_used == 0 in free_dpb_mark() 1166 frame->mem_mark->top_used += 1; in dpb_split_field() 1411 p_mark->slot_idx, p_mark->top_used, p_mark->bot_used); in flush_one_dpb_mark()
|
| H A D | h264d_init.c | 248 p_mark->top_used += 1; in dpb_mark_add_used() 402 while (p_mark[idx].out_flag || p_mark[idx].top_used in dpb_mark_malloc() 585 cur_mark->top_used += 1; in dpb_mark_malloc() 1973 p_mark->slot_idx, p_mark->top_used, p_mark->bot_used, in check_refer_dpb_buf_slots() 2009 p_mark->slot_idx, p_mark->top_used, p_mark->bot_used); in flush_dpb_buf_slot() 2031 p_mark->top_used = 0; in reset_dpb_mark()
|
| H A D | h264d_global.h | 263 RK_U8 top_used; member
|